Our history...

Saint Gregory School was born as a preschool in 1984. By 1986 it opened the Elementary and finally in 1995 the High School. It is now, 28 years later a well rounded institution that sees students all the way from preschool through to eleventh grade.

On July 10, 1986 Saint Gregory School was recognised and authorised by the "Consejo Superior de Educación Pública". A year later in 1987 it was accepted into the Private Education Committee (A.C.E.P. in Spanish). During the years 1994 and 1995 Saint Gregory School joined both UNESCO and the International Educators for Peace program.

Today's campus was first built in 1993. It is located on the main road to Tres Ríos. Saint Gregory School is a fully bilingual school; both English and Spanish are taught from the earliest of ages. Students also become fluent in French by the time they finish High School and as an optional skill Mandarin courses are offered as well.
